Calcul dans Power BI : calculateur interactif et guide expert
Simulez instantanément les calculs les plus utilisés dans Power BI et DAX, puis visualisez le résultat sur un graphique. Cette interface vous aide à tester des logiques de somme, moyenne, croissance, marge et CAGR avant de les transcrire dans vos mesures.
Choisissez la logique de calcul que vous souhaitez reproduire dans Power BI.
Utilisé pour formater l’affichage du résultat final.
Utilisée pour Somme, Moyenne et Variation %.
Utilisée pour Somme, Moyenne et Variation %.
Utilisé pour le calcul de Marge %.
Utilisé pour le calcul de Marge %.
Utilisée pour le CAGR.
Utilisée pour le CAGR.
Exemple : 4 années, 12 mois, 8 trimestres. Dans Power BI, ce calcul se traduit souvent par une mesure DAX combinant division, puissance et filtre temporel.
Rappels des formules utilisées
Somme = A + B. Moyenne = (A + B) / 2. Variation % = ((A – B) / B) × 100. Marge % = ((Revenu – Coût) / Revenu) × 100. CAGR = ((Valeur finale / Valeur initiale) ^ (1 / périodes) – 1) × 100.
Comprendre le calcul dans Power BI : base métier, logique DAX et bonnes pratiques
Le sujet du calcul dans Power BI est central dès qu’une entreprise souhaite transformer des données brutes en indicateurs exploitables. Importer des chiffres depuis Excel, un ERP, un CRM ou une base SQL ne suffit pas. La vraie valeur apparaît lorsque l’on construit des mesures fiables, comparables dans le temps, dynamiques face aux filtres et cohérentes avec les objectifs métier. Dans Power BI, cela passe essentiellement par les colonnes calculées, les mesures, le langage DAX et la maîtrise du contexte de filtre.
Beaucoup d’utilisateurs débutent avec des besoins simples : faire une somme, calculer un taux de croissance, obtenir une marge ou suivre un cumul. Pourtant, dès qu’un rapport contient plusieurs dimensions comme la date, le pays, la catégorie, le commercial ou le canal de vente, les résultats peuvent devenir trompeurs si la logique de calcul n’est pas correctement posée. C’est précisément pour cette raison qu’un calculateur comme celui présenté plus haut est utile : il permet de tester une formule, de vérifier la cohérence du résultat attendu et de préparer la transposition dans DAX avec une vision plus claire.
Pourquoi les calculs sont-ils si importants dans Power BI ?
Power BI n’est pas seulement un outil de visualisation. C’est une plateforme d’analyse décisionnelle où la définition des indicateurs détermine la qualité des décisions. Un tableau de bord peut sembler élégant visuellement, mais s’il repose sur une mauvaise logique de calcul, l’analyse sera fausse. En pratique, les organisations utilisent Power BI pour répondre à des questions comme :
- Quel est le chiffre d’affaires par produit, région et période ?
- Quelle est la variation mensuelle ou annuelle ?
- Quelle part du total représente un segment donné ?
- Quel est le taux de marge par catégorie ou par client ?
- Comment mesurer une croissance moyenne annualisée avec le CAGR ?
Dans tous ces cas, le calcul ne doit pas seulement être exact mathématiquement. Il doit aussi être exact contextuellement. La même mesure doit réagir correctement à un segment de marché, à un filtre sur la date, à une hiérarchie géographique ou à une sélection d’utilisateur dans un slicer.
Mesure DAX ou colonne calculée : la distinction qui change tout
Quand on parle de calcul dans Power BI, la première distinction essentielle concerne la colonne calculée et la mesure. Une colonne calculée est évaluée ligne par ligne lors du chargement ou de l’actualisation du modèle. Elle devient une donnée stockée. Une mesure, à l’inverse, est évaluée à la demande selon le contexte du visuel. C’est généralement l’option la plus adaptée pour les KPI dynamiques.
- Colonne calculée : utile pour créer une catégorie, une clé de tri, une logique de segmentation fixe ou un drapeau conditionnel.
- Mesure : utile pour des agrégations comme ventes totales, taux de marge, variation N versus N-1, part de marché, panier moyen ou CAGR.
- Table calculée : utile dans des scénarios plus avancés comme les tables de dates, tables de paramètres ou structures d’analyse spécialisées.
Une erreur fréquente consiste à construire en colonne ce qui devrait être une mesure. Cela alourdit le modèle, réduit la flexibilité analytique et complexifie la maintenance. Inversement, vouloir tout faire en mesure sans structurer correctement les dimensions peut également produire des résultats incohérents.
Les calculs les plus utilisés dans Power BI
1. Somme
Le calcul le plus direct reste la somme. En DAX, on utilisera souvent SUM sur une colonne numérique. Cette logique sert à construire le chiffre d’affaires, les quantités, les coûts, les budgets ou encore les montants facturés. La simplicité apparente de la somme ne doit pas masquer l’importance du modèle relationnel : une relation mal définie peut dupliquer les lignes et gonfler le total.
2. Moyenne
La moyenne permet d’évaluer un niveau central : panier moyen, prix moyen, délai moyen ou note moyenne. Dans Power BI, la question clé n’est pas seulement “quelle moyenne ?”, mais “moyenne de quoi et à quel niveau ?”. Une moyenne de lignes peut produire un résultat différent d’une moyenne d’agrégats par mois ou par client. Le besoin métier doit donc être clarifié avant toute écriture DAX.
3. Variation en pourcentage
La variation % est très utilisée pour suivre la performance. Elle mesure l’écart relatif entre une valeur actuelle et une valeur de référence. On la rencontre dans les analyses mois sur mois, année sur année, budget versus réalisé ou n-1 versus n. Dans Power BI, l’enjeu consiste aussi à choisir la bonne référence temporelle via les fonctions d’intelligence temporelle.
4. Marge en pourcentage
La marge % est un indicateur essentiel en finance, commerce et contrôle de gestion. Sa formule est généralement : (Revenu – Coût) / Revenu. Elle doit être sécurisée pour éviter les divisions par zéro et normalisée pour rester interprétable d’un département à l’autre. Un calcul de marge mal défini peut créer des écarts significatifs entre les équipes ventes, finance et direction.
5. CAGR
Le Compound Annual Growth Rate ou taux de croissance annuel composé permet de lisser une croissance sur plusieurs périodes. C’est un indicateur particulièrement pertinent pour les analyses stratégiques, les trajectoires de chiffre d’affaires, l’évolution d’un portefeuille ou l’étude d’une audience. Dans Power BI, ce calcul est souvent mis en regard d’une série temporelle pour donner à la fois la tendance et son rythme moyen.
Le contexte de filtre : la vraie clé des calculs DAX
La plupart des difficultés liées au calcul dans Power BI viennent du contexte de filtre. Une mesure n’est jamais évaluée “dans le vide”. Elle est calculée selon les filtres actifs : période, région, produit, client, segment, canal ou tout autre attribut présent dans le visuel ou dans la page. La fonction CALCULATE est donc fondamentale car elle permet de modifier ce contexte pour obtenir le comportement voulu.
Par exemple, pour calculer une part du total, vous devez souvent conserver le filtre sur la catégorie affichée tout en supprimant certains filtres globaux à l’aide de fonctions comme ALL ou REMOVEFILTERS. Pour faire un cumul, vous aurez besoin de comparer la date courante à l’ensemble des dates antérieures. Pour un calcul année sur année, vous utiliserez des fonctions temporelles adossées à une table de dates propre et continue.
Exemples de données publiques utiles à analyser dans Power BI
Pour s’entraîner au calcul dans Power BI, les jeux de données publics constituent une excellente base. Ils permettent de manipuler de vrais volumes, de tester des mesures, de bâtir des tableaux de bord réalistes et de comparer différentes granularités. Voici quelques références connues, souvent exploitées dans des démonstrations analytiques.
| Source publique | Statistique réelle | Intérêt pour Power BI |
|---|---|---|
| American Community Survey, U.S. Census Bureau | Environ 3,5 millions d’adresses sont contactées chaque année | Idéal pour les analyses démographiques, géographiques et socio-économiques avec filtres régionaux, taux et comparaisons temporelles |
| Current Employment Statistics, U.S. Bureau of Labor Statistics | Environ 122 000 entreprises et agences représentant près de 666 000 sites sont échantillonnées | Utile pour modéliser séries temporelles, variation mensuelle, lissage et analyses macro-économiques |
| Data.gov | Plus de 300 000 jeux de données ouverts référencés | Permet de tester ingestion, transformation Power Query et calculs multi-domaines |
| IPEDS, NCES | Plus de 6 000 établissements d’enseignement supérieur couverts | Très intéressant pour créer des indicateurs de performance, taux, coûts et comparaisons par établissement |
Ces volumes montrent pourquoi Power BI doit être pensé comme un moteur analytique, pas seulement comme une couche de visualisation. Plus le volume et la granularité augmentent, plus la modélisation, la qualité des relations et le choix des mesures deviennent stratégiques.
Comparaison des principaux types de calculs dans un rapport Power BI
| Type de calcul | Formule métier | Quand l’utiliser | Risque fréquent |
|---|---|---|---|
| Somme | A + B ou total de colonne | Ventes, coûts, volumes, budgets | Double comptage si les relations sont incorrectes |
| Moyenne | (A + B) / 2 ou moyenne d’un ensemble | Prix moyen, score moyen, délai moyen | Moyenne de lignes au lieu de moyenne d’agrégats |
| Variation % | ((Actuel – Référence) / Référence) × 100 | Suivi mensuel, annuel, budget versus réel | Référence nulle ou mauvaise période de comparaison |
| Marge % | ((Revenu – Coût) / Revenu) × 100 | Finance, commerce, pricing, pilotage de rentabilité | Division par zéro ou coût incomplet |
| CAGR | ((Final / Initial) ^ (1 / n) – 1) × 100 | Stratégie, croissance long terme, projection | Confusion entre croissance totale et croissance annualisée |
Comment structurer un bon modèle pour des calculs fiables
Un calcul juste dépend d’abord d’un modèle juste. La meilleure pratique consiste à partir d’un schéma en étoile avec une table de faits centrale et des tables de dimensions autour : dates, produits, clients, régions, canaux, vendeurs, etc. Ce modèle simplifie le contexte de filtre, accélère les mesures et réduit les ambiguïtés relationnelles.
Checklist pratique
- Créer une table de dates complète et continue.
- Éviter les relations ambiguës ou bidirectionnelles inutiles.
- Centraliser les KPI sous forme de mesures.
- Nommer les mesures de façon explicite et cohérente.
- Utiliser DIVIDE au lieu de l’opérateur de division simple lorsque cela améliore la robustesse.
- Tester chaque mesure avec plusieurs filtres et plusieurs niveaux d’agrégation.
- Valider les résultats avec le métier avant publication.
Bonnes pratiques de performance pour le calcul dans Power BI
Un rapport peut être mathématiquement correct mais inutilisable si les visuels répondent trop lentement. Les performances dépendent du volume, du modèle, du type de stockage, de la complexité DAX et du nombre de visuels simultanés. En règle générale, mieux vaut privilégier des dimensions propres, des cardinalités maîtrisées, des mesures simples et des transformations préparées en amont quand cela est possible.
Il est aussi important d’éviter les calculs redondants. Si plusieurs visuels réutilisent une même logique, créez une mesure de base puis composez des mesures dérivées. Cette approche améliore la lisibilité, la maintenance et souvent les performances. De plus, la documentation des formules est un avantage décisif dans les équipes BI où plusieurs développeurs interviennent sur le même modèle.
Ressources officielles et jeux de données de référence
Pour pratiquer avec des données fiables et améliorer vos calculs dans Power BI, vous pouvez consulter les sources suivantes :
- U.S. Census Bureau – American Community Survey
- U.S. Bureau of Labor Statistics – Current Employment Statistics
- Data.gov – Portail fédéral de données ouvertes
Conclusion : calculer juste avant de visualiser beau
Maîtriser le calcul dans Power BI revient à combiner logique métier, qualité de modélisation et précision DAX. Les sommes et moyennes constituent le socle, les taux et les marges structurent l’analyse opérationnelle, et les calculs comme le CAGR apportent une lecture stratégique dans le temps. Mais aucun indicateur n’est fiable sans un contexte de filtre bien compris, une table de dates robuste et des relations propres.
Le calculateur ci-dessus vous offre un moyen rapide de simuler les formules les plus courantes avant de les implémenter dans vos mesures. Utilisez-le pour vérifier un résultat, expliquer une logique à une équipe métier ou préparer la rédaction de vos KPI. Dans un projet Power BI mature, cette étape de clarification a souvent autant de valeur que le code DAX lui-même.